Shenzhen Sengelin Industry Co. utilizes high-barrier composite materials to create aluminum foil stand-up zipper bags. These bags offer superior moisture resistance, oxidation protection, and an effective odor barrier, effectively extending the freshness of food.
The sturdy, rigid pouch stands upright on shelves or display counters, delivering an outstanding presentation that elevates brand image and market competitiveness.
Premium Materials: Multi-layer composite structure ensures high barrier properties and durability, safeguarding food safety and freshness.
Zipper Closure Design: Reusable, resealable closure for convenience and practicality, maintaining product freshness.
Stand-Up Structure: Reinforced base design ensures stable, upright positioning for visually appealing displays.
Customizable Options: Supports personalized customization in size, thickness, printing, and material to meet diverse market and product requirements.
Eco-Friendly & Safe: Manufactured with food-grade, environmentally certified raw materials, compliant with multiple international quality certifications and export standards.
Coffee beans, nuts, candies, tea leaves, pet food, baked goods, dried fruits, seasonings, retail packaging, and various other food products.
